It is with great sadness that the Scottish Mathematical Council has learned of the passing of Dr Tony Gardiner.

Dr Gardiner, a Reader in Mathematics and Mathematics Education at the University of Birmingham, may be best known in Scotland as the original driving force behind the United Kingdom Mathematics Trust, the Intermediate and Junior Mathematical Challenges, and for organising numerous mathematics masterclasses, summer schools, and educational conferences.

It can be said that mathematics education (and enjoyment!) is furthered by the likes of Dr Gardiner, who work tirelessly to promote the subject at all levels. The mathematics community will feel a sense of loss at his passing, and we pass on our deepest condolences to his family.
